The TS LAWCET Application Form 2026 is the first and most important step for candidates seeking admission to law programmes in Telangana. The exam is conducted on behalf of the Telangana Council of Higher Education (TGCHE) and provides entry to 3-year and 5-year LLB courses offered by various law colleges across the state.
This guide includes the latest application dates, eligibility criteria, required documents, and a step-by-step process to help you apply without errors.

The official schedule for TS LAWCET 2026 has been released, and candidates must follow the updated timeline:
Application Start Date: February 10, 2026
Last Date (Without Late Fee): April 10, 2026 (Extended)
Last Date with ₹500 Late Fee: April 20, 2026
Exam Date: May 18, 2026
Candidates who miss the regular deadline can still apply by paying a late fee, but applying early is strongly recommended to avoid extra charges and last-minute issues.
The application fee differs by category:
General (OC/BC): ₹900
SC/ST/PwD: ₹600
The fee must be paid online through debit card, credit card, net banking, or UPI.
Before filling out the form, candidates must ensure they meet the eligibility requirements:
Graduation in any discipline
Minimum marks:
45% (General)
42% (OBC)
40% (SC/ST)
Completion of Class 12 (10+2)
Same minimum marks criteria as above
A valid LLB degree (3-year or 5-year)
Failure to meet these criteria may lead to rejection during admission or document verification.
Keep the following documents ready before starting the application:
Class 10 certificate (age proof)
Qualifying exam marksheet/hall ticket number
Aadhaar card
Caste certificate (if applicable)
Income certificate (for fee reimbursement)
Residence or study certificate
Scanned passport-size photograph
Scanned signature
Valid mobile number and email ID
Preparing these documents in advance ensures a smooth application process.
The application process is completely online. Follow these steps carefully:
Visit the official TS LAWCET portal and pay the application fee using online payment methods. After successful payment, note down the Payment Reference ID.
Log in using your payment details and fill in:
Personal details (name, DOB, category, etc.)
Academic qualifications
Communication details
Exam centre preferences
Make sure all details match your official documents.
Upload scanned copies of your:
Photograph
Signature
Ensure they are in the prescribed format and size to avoid rejection.
Carefully verify all entered details before final submission. Once submitted, changes cannot be made immediately (only during correction window).
Download and print the submitted application form for future reference, including admit card download and counselling.
The authorities provide a correction window from May 3 to May 8, 2026. During this period, candidates can edit certain details in their application form. However, some fields may remain non-editable.
